Whoo-loves a good book?: Learning Pool releases children’s book in aid of Make-A-Wish

Learning Pool has released a children’s book in support of global charity, Make-A-Wish International.

 

Learning Pool is thrilled to announce the release of a children’s book: Tall Tales Short Stories. The book is the product of a global story competition and all royalties on the sale of the book (estimated between 20-34% of the sale price) will be donated to Make-A-Wish International, a global charity that creates life-changing wishes for critically ill children.

Just a few months ago, aspiring writers, aged between 7 and 12 years old, were invited to use their imagination to submit a story about a mythical creature. And they did not disappoint! With over 250 entries from all over the world, choosing the ten winners that feature in this book was not easy.

“We were truly blown away by the quality of the stories sent to us and picking the winners was extremely difficult for our judging panel.” Lisa McGeady, Senior Learning Designer at Learning Pool.

The shortlisted stories were presented to a trio of brilliant children’s authors: L.D. Lapinski (The Strangeworlds Travel Agency), Maria Kuzniar (The Ship of Shadows) and Darren Simpson (Scavengers), who selected their very favorites and helped to decide on an overall winner for each age-group category: 7-9 and 10-12.

On World Wish Day (29th April), a day celebrating the wish which inspired the global wish granting organization, Learning Pool wanted to play its part in making a child’s wish come true.

The anthology features a bonus story by a child personally supported by Make-A-Wish Denmark. 11-year-old, Saga from Denmark, says she often feels as clumsy as her protagonist – the eight-legged horse Sleipner from Norse mythology. Saga has contracted the disorder ataxia following a brain hemorrhage.

“We are very proud to be able to grant Saga’s wish to become a writer and so happy that she is featured in this book. Tall Tales Short Stories celebrates the shining stars all around us – children helping children. We believe that a wish-come-true empowers and transforms the lives of anyone who plays a part. Our belief in the power and impact of a wish is what guides us and inspires us to grant the wish of every eligible child.” Luciano Manzo, Make-A-Wish International President and CEO.

About Make-A-Wish

Make-A-Wish creates life-changing wishes for children with critical illnesses. Founded in 1980, Make-A-Wish is the world’s leading children’s wish-granting organization and has granted more than 520,000 wishes in nearly 50 countries worldwide.

Together with generous donors, supporters, staff and more than 32,000 volunteers around the globe, Make-A-Wish delivers hope and joy to children and their families when they need it most. Make-A-Wish aims to bring the power of wishing to every child with a critical illness because wish experiences can help improve emotional and physical health.
